Top 5 private Beaches on the Cote d’Azur

The French Riviera is abundant with beautiful coastline and stunning white beaches. With so many beautiful places to spend the day relaxing in the sun, we have created a list of the top private beaches to enjoy on your visit to the Cote d’Azur.

Carlton Beach Club, Cannes

One of the most famous and sought after private beaches in the South of France, Carlton inter-continental beach in Cannes is high on the ‘must see’ list. Part of the prestigious Carlton Intercontinental Hotel, the Carlton beach club the perfect choice for spending an afternoon relaxing in maximum comfort. Relax under their lovely white and yellow striped parasols on the beautifully groomed sand or book a deck chair on the iconic Carlton pier – This is definitely place to be seen! This beach is open from 1st July until mid-October, visit their website to reserve a sunbed, recommended in advance for a place on the pier.

Les Pecheurs Beach Club, Juan Les Pins

For a quieter, calmer setting to help you unwind in the sunshine; Les Pecheurs in Juan Les Pins in the perfect spot. On the grounds of a 5* hotel, this private beach boast beautiful uninterrupted views over the Lerins islands and the Esterel Mountains. As well as lounging under the parasols and swimming in the sea; you can also indulge in beauty treatments and massages in their ‘Wellness tent’. This beach is open from April until October, visit the Cap d’Antibes Beach hotel website to reserve your lounger and beauty treatments in advance.

Le Plage Barriere Le Majestic, Cannes

Open all year round, this is a fantastic choice for a day on the beach in June or a special lunch on the beach in November! Le Plage Barrier has the perfect location across the road from the ultra-lux Majestic Hotel in Cannes, on the famous La Croisette and just a few minutes’ walk from the Palais des Festivals. Le Plage Barriere boasts wonderful views out to the Lerin islands, the largest jetty on La Croisette, a large array of watersports, incredible food and glamourous music events in the evening. It’s easy to see why the the Plage Barriere is such a popular, upmarket private beach!  It is also popular with famous faces and filmmakers during Cannes Film Festival so this is the best location to people watch and ‘be seen’ whilst you enjoy a relaxing, luxury day at the beach.  

Le Provencal, Juan Les Pins

Just a few steps away from the vibrant heart of the seaside town of Juan les Pins; treat yourself to a day at the fabulous Le Provencal. The white sandy beach enjoys panoramic views of the Bay of Juan les Pins and Golfe Juan and is provides a perfect balance between lively and relaxing atmosphere  with its comfy sun loungers, live DJs and a fabulous restaurant (we highly recommend a pudding!). Visit their website here for more information and to book a table at the restaurant or private loungers on the beach.

Plage Beau Rivage, Nice

Plage Beau Rivage is situated on famous Promenade Des Anglais coastal strip of the beautiful town of Nice. It is also arguably the most fashionable and chic private beaches on the Nice coast. The beach itself is split into two areas: L’Espace Tendance which is a cool beach lounge and bar with music, and the L’Espace Zen which is an elegant and calm setting for tranquillity. Relax under crisp white umbrellas and beautiful decking before having a delicious lunch at the restaurant. Plage Beau Rivage also hold some great parties with DJ sets throughout the summer. Plage Beau Rivage is open from May to October, book online here.
